  • Blog - Wedding Music

    The music you choose to play is an important decision because it sets the mood and ambiance of the evening. The music also says a lot about your personality and taste, and should be music that the bride and groom both like. However, couples should also consider the guests when choosing music. The couple may both love Megadeth (long-haired metal band) but the guests may find there thrashing guitars offensive. Because of this carefully choosing when to play certain music is important. There are several stages to a wedding, and while some are apparent, others are less noticed by people who do not go to weddings all the time. 

    The first obvious music stage for a wedding is the pre-ceremony music. This should be soft and not excessively loud, but can be anything from classical music to country love songs based on the couples tastes. During the actual ceremony, most will have classical music if they are wanting a traditional ceremony, or for a modern ceremony choose soft love songs from contemporary artists. For the couple wanting a fun atmosphere at their ceremony, choosing a fun song for the recessional (song played as wedding party walks back down the aisle after bride and groom are announced) is totally acceptable. Just remember that this is still a monumental moment, so try to not get too ridiculous with your song selection. 

    The music for the start of the reception is almost always background music so that guests can mingle without having to yell over the music. Frank Sinatra-esk music is perfect for this time, but you can also choose contemporary artists like Jason Mraz or R&B music, based on the couple's preferences. The grand introduction can be slow or fast based on if the couple would like to have a classy intro or more of a fun intro, followed by more background music if the couple wants to go into more of a meet and greet time. 

    Once the open dance does start it is best to start with some classic songs that everyone knows and can dance too (older songs) and work up to the newer songs. Of course if the couple just wants top 40 music that is their choice to make, just remember that old and young people can dance to older music, but only younger people generally will dance to newer music. Waiting till later on in the reception to break out the newer, faster songs will allow the older guests to enjoy themselves early, and then leave when the newer music is playing. As a rule, most older guests leave before the younger guests as the night gets later. To keep the younger crowd there the wedding DJ should show the younger guests that they will have a chance to dance to their style of music later on in the reception.

    This is the best way to play music during a wedding based on my experience as a wedding DJ. Of course this is more of a guideline instead of a rule, and the couple may not want to stick to this model for a number of reasons. This is ok, it is of course the couple's day (and by the couple of course I mean the bride's). This model is, however, an effective way to keep all of your guests entertained for the longest amount of time possible.
